San Ġiljan scored their second valid victory on day three of the BOV Winter League yesterday when they defeated Valletta 12-6. In the subsequent match Exiles and Sirens shared the points and ten goals.

Five goals in the latter stages of the third quarter avoided any possible embarrassment for San Ġiljan and set them on the way to a clear cut victory over Valletta in the opening match.

After scoring three early goals from as many possessions the Winter League title holders were pegged back by an initially resolute City team who had Michael Cordina back in the fray until he was red-carded midway in the third session.

Until then Valletta had looked organised at the back.

They managed to hold their own when they shared eight goals with the decorated San Ġiljan team who had Andreas Galea absent.

However, a pep talk by coach Marko Orlovic before ends were changed proved decisive as Dino Zammit struck four goals, with two each coming from Matthew Zammit, Ben Plumpton and Joseph Galea.

In the end it was another comfortable victory for the Saints whose form when they get going suggests that they are the finished product in terms of physical and match fitness ahead of the main season.

In the other match, Sirens featured in a second consecutive draw when they shared ten goals with Exiles.

For Dorian Pisani’s team it was a productive performance after running Neptunes so close in their first match only to lose in the dying seconds.

It was balanced all the way, with Sirens forging ahead three times before Exiles drew level thanks mostly to three goals by Michele Stellini. For the northerners the emerging Jacob Sciberras scored a brace including the last equaliser in the final part of the game.

Exiles went two goals ahead in the space of 94 second early in the third session. However, Sirens reacted to salvage their pride.
